I would like to see the evidence that auctions seem to have lost their lustre. The Medved statistics for last year show overall an increasing sell through rate for auctions and a decreasing one for BINs, and this is most marked in categories such as books, which are the ones most open to an influx of megasellers. On the basis of that and the ACSI scores, and also the anecdotal evidence of the differences in customer service, I would like to put forward an alternative interpretation - Ebay is attempting to become more like Amazon, but is not very good at it, and is alienating its traditional customer base while failing to satisfy the want-it-now customers who have become accustomed to Amazon's higher standard of service. I know that you can prove anything by interpreting statistics in different ways, but I would be surprised if anyone could come to a different conclusion.
